[PAMPHLETS-AMERICANA] Group of approximately ten 19th century pamphlets on epistolary controversies etc;
Group of approximately ten 19th century pamphlets pertaining to literary matters; >Group of approximately ten 19th century pamphlets of miscellaneous historical interest. Condition varies.

Includes such works as Advantages of League Island for a naval station, dockyard, and fresh water basin for Iron Ships... 1866; Benjamin Trumbull An appeal to the public relative to the unlawfulness of marrying a wife's sister... 1810; The Murdered Maiden Student 1878; etc. etc.
